Cottage Description

Fig Tree Cottage is a 3 bedroom two storey holiday accommodation that sleeps 5 and is located in Eye, East England. This property does not allow pets. Prices range from £323 to £816 per week and the accommodation has an average rating of 9.1 out of 10.. Local to Denham, Bedingfield, Bedfield, Hoxne, Brundish

Quietly tucked away just off the main street and within walking distance of the quaint shops, pub and restaurants of the small historic town of Eye, this amazing cottage has a wealth of original features, with exceptionally comfortable and welcoming interior and delightful, fully enclosed cottage garden, it is a rare find. Popular summer theatre in Southwold, the gem of the Suffolk Heritage Coast, RSPB Minmere, Dunwich Heath, Thetford Forest’s walking and cycle paths, the North Norfolk Coast’s long sandy beaches, steam museums, the lovely Norfolk Broads and fine medieval city of Norwich are all easily accessible. Shop and pub 200 yards.
